diff options
author | Tomas Guisasola <tomas@luaforge.net> | 2003-08-27 16:36:11 +0000 |
---|---|---|
committer | Tomas Guisasola <tomas@luaforge.net> | 2003-08-27 16:36:11 +0000 |
commit | 4737bdc6baf32155da06333f4cddf2feae201d92 (patch) | |
tree | 8ddd3c8679334269b335d06c0ab2b6b9231af36d /lualdap/src/lualdap.c | |
parent | Correcao na maneira de usar o TLS (precisa ser antes de chamar ldap_bind). (diff) | |
download | lualdap-4737bdc6baf32155da06333f4cddf2feae201d92.tar.xz lualdap-4737bdc6baf32155da06333f4cddf2feae201d92.zip |
Correcao na declaracao de variavel fora de lugar.
Diffstat (limited to 'lualdap/src/lualdap.c')
-rwxr-xr-x | lualdap/src/lualdap.c |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/lualdap/src/lualdap.c b/lualdap/src/lualdap.c index 37a9a65..6ba272d 100755 --- a/lualdap/src/lualdap.c +++ b/lualdap/src/lualdap.c @@ -1,6 +1,6 @@ /* ** LuaLDAP -** $Id: lualdap.c,v 1.17 2003-08-26 16:44:13 tomas Exp $ +** $Id: lualdap.c,v 1.18 2003-08-27 16:36:11 tomas Exp $ */ #include <stdlib.h> @@ -407,11 +407,12 @@ static int lualdap_add (lua_State *L) { conn_data *conn = getconnection (L); const char *dn = luaL_check_string (L, 2); attrs_data attrs; + int rc; A_init (&attrs); if (lua_istable (L, 3)) A_tab2mod (L, &attrs, 3, LUALDAP_MOD_ADD); A_lastattr (L, &attrs); - int rc = ldap_add_ext_s (conn->ld, dn, attrs.attrs, NULL, NULL); + rc = ldap_add_ext_s (conn->ld, dn, attrs.attrs, NULL, NULL); if (rc == LDAP_SUCCESS) { lua_pushboolean (L, 1); return 1; |